Self Control
October 2025

Definition: The ability to resist certain natural feelings or desires. The ability to discipline or deny yourself for greater good and goals. The willingness and power to make some of your desires or preferences secondary.

3. References in Bible:

a. Moses shows a lack of self control when he kills the Egyptian. Exodus 2: 11-14.

b. Joseph show self control by not taking revenge on his brothers. Genesis 45:1-15.

4. Illustrated in the life of Jesus

a. Mathew 16: 24 “deny self”

b. John 18&19: Jesus endured the trial and the cross. He had the power and the right to stop it at any moment. Instead He exercised self control and suffered and died for the sins of the world.
